In Oakura, New Zealand, September ushers in a transition into spring, characterized by a maximum temperature of 16°C (62°F) and an average of 12°C (54°F), dipping to a minimum of 7°C (45°F). This month sees a notable precipitation total of 173 mm (6.8 in), occurring over 17 days, which contributes to the region's lush landscapes. Coupled with a high humidity level of 80%, these conditions create an atmosphere that is both fresh and invigorating, making September a vibrant time to experience the beauty of Oakura.

September in Oakura, New Zealand, marks a notable transition in precipitation patterns, with 173 mm (6.8 in) of rain falling over 17 days. This amount reflects a slight decrease from the wetter conditions of August, which saw 214 mm (8.4 in) across 19 days. As the spring season approaches, the rainfall begins to taper off from the peak winter months, yet remains robust compared to the earlier months of the year. This trend suggests a shift from the heavy downpours typical of winter, with September offering a balance of moisture that supports the budding flora while hinting at calmer weather ahead. As September rolls into Oakura, New Zealand, locals and visitors alike begin to bask in the delightful embrace of 251 hours of sunshine. This marks a notable increase from the gloomier winter months of June and July, which brought a mere 180 and 195 hours, respectively. September serves as a gentle transition, nudging the sunshine count favorably upwards as the nights grow shorter and the days warmer. This month’s golden rays hint at the approaching summer, setting the stage for the robust 271 hours expected in October and a peak in November with an impressive 310 hours.
